Political Turmoil in Himachal as Vikramaditya Singh’s Bio Change Sparks Speculation

2 min read

Shimla, March 2: The political landscape in Himachal Pradesh is heating up with the exit of rebel leaders, and now, discussions around Vikramaditya Singh have intensified. Singh had announced his resignation on the morning of February 28, only to retract it in the evening. Questions arise about whether he remains dissatisfied with the current scenario. Amid talks with rebel leaders in Panchkula, Vikramaditya Singh made a significant alteration to his Facebook and Instagram profiles, removing “INC, PWD Minister, and MLA” from his bio and replacing it with “Sevak of Himachal.”

This move by Vikramaditya Singh has escalated tensions in political circles. Speculations suggest ongoing displeasure between Pratibha Singh and Vikramaditya Singh. Following the meeting with rebel leaders in Panchkula, Vikramaditya Singh headed directly to Delhi. Analysts are debating the significance of this step, questioning whether it’s a pressure tactic or a signal of his discontent with Sukhhu’s leadership and the cancellation of the expulsion of rebel leaders. Pratibha Singh has voiced her disagreement with the hurried revocation of the expulsions.

It is argued that Vikramaditya Singh may not leave the Congress entirely but is using this as a pressure tactic to negotiate with the party’s high command. There is speculation that Vikramaditya Singh, with a promising political career in Congress, would not jeopardize his position by severing ties. In politics, nothing is deemed impossible.

Meanwhile, Chief Minister Sukhvinder Singh Sukhu and Observer Dav have asserted that the dissidence among MLAs has been resolved. The government is stable, enjoying a complete majority, and will continue for its full term. All MLAs have been heard, and their concerns have been addressed.

Amid these discussions, Jayaram Thakur has been called to Delhi, indicating that Operation Lotus is on the agenda. With the recent victory in the Rajya Sabha elections, BJP’s confidence is soaring. The political turmoil in the “Sukhu government” has increased difficulties. Whether Sukhu and Aalakman will manage to quell the crisis remains to be seen.

Simultaneously, Pratibha Singh has been consistently displaying dissatisfaction. She has, at times, made statements against her government. During media interactions on Friday, Pratibha Singh hinted that the BJP’s preparations are far superior to Congress. She also expressed disagreement with the cancellation of the expulsion of rebel MLAs. Pratibha Singh’s criticism of her government has caused a stir in political circles.
